Comprehensive Guide to NHD Authorization
What is the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ure?
The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ure (NHD) is a critical form in real estate transactions across California. This document serves to authorize a qualified third-party consultant to create an NHD report, which is vital for compliance with California Civil Code §1103.4. This report outlines natural hazards that could affect the property, ensuring buyers receive necessary disclosures from sellers and brokers during the transaction process.
In essence, the NHD report acts as a safeguard for both buyers and sellers, delineating the responsibilities of the parties involved in the transaction. By completing this authorization, agents and brokers help ensure transparency and compliance throughout the real estate process.

Who Should Use the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ure?
The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ure is utilized by a range of professionals within the real estate sector, particularly:
-
Agents
-
Brokers
-
NHD Representatives
-
NHD Consultants
Depending on their role, specific signing requirements vary. Agents and brokers must sign the form to ensure adherence to compliance standards, while NHD representatives and consultants may not have the same signing obligations.
Key Features of the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ure
This form contains several critical components that must be accurately filled out to achieve legal compliance. Key elements include:
-
Agent’s information such as name and contact details.
-
Consultant’s details, including their qualifications.
-
Property address information to specify the location under review.
-
Fee structure for the NHD report preparation.
Completing these fields accurately is essential, as it ensures the document fulfills its role in protecting all parties involved in the real estate transaction.

Who needs to sign the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ure?
Real Estate Agents and Brokers are required to sign the form, whereas NHD Representatives and Consultants do not need to provide a signature.
Is notarization required for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Authorization to Prepare Natural Hazard Disclosure, simplifying the process for users.
What information is needed to fill out this form?
You will need the property address, details of the consultant, and contact information for the agent and broker involved in the transaction.
What happens after I submit the NHD report?
The completed NHD report must be delivered to the agent and broker named in the form to fulfill disclosure responsibilities.
